Are you talking about those little screw "clamps" that attach the bottom strake brackets to the fender lip? If so, my only suggestion would be to hold them as best you can with needle nosed vise grips and then drill a small hole and use a nut and bolt with thread lock to hold it all together. Don't forget to use a liberal dose of silicone seal to keep the rust at bay where you drill the holes.
OR, you could fabricate your own clamps.
